First off, let’s talk about what air classifiers are. An air classifier is a machine that uses air flow to separate particles based on their size, shape, and density. It’s a pretty nifty piece of equipment that’s been around for a while, and it’s used in a variety of industries, from mining and construction to food and pharmaceuticals.
Now, when it comes to metal powder classification, air classifiers are a great option. Metal powders are used in a wide range of applications, from manufacturing and electronics to aerospace and defense. And in many of these applications, the particle size and distribution of the metal powder are critical. That’s where air classifiers come in.
One of the main advantages of using an air classifier for metal powder classification is that it can achieve a high degree of precision. Air classifiers can separate particles with a very narrow size range, which is important for applications where the performance of the metal powder depends on the particle size. For example, in the production of metal injection molding (MIM) parts, the particle size of the metal powder needs to be carefully controlled to ensure the quality and consistency of the final product.
Another advantage of air classifiers is that they are relatively gentle on the metal powder particles. Unlike some other classification methods, such as sieving or milling, air classifiers don’t apply a lot of mechanical force to the particles. This means that the particles are less likely to be damaged or deformed during the classification process, which is important for maintaining the integrity of the metal powder.
In addition to precision and gentle handling, air classifiers are also very efficient. They can process large volumes of metal powder quickly and easily, which makes them ideal for industrial applications. And because they use air flow to separate the particles, they don’t require a lot of energy or water, which can help to reduce operating costs.
So, how does an air classifier work for metal powder classification? Well, it’s actually a pretty simple process. First, the metal powder is fed into the air classifier through a feeder. The air classifier then uses a high-speed air stream to carry the particles through a classification chamber. As the particles move through the chamber, they are separated based on their size and density. The larger, heavier particles fall to the bottom of the chamber and are collected as the coarse fraction, while the smaller, lighter particles are carried out of the chamber by the air stream and are collected as the fine fraction.
There are several different types of air classifiers that can be used for metal powder classification, including dynamic air classifiers, static air classifiers, and cyclone separators. Each type of air classifier has its own unique advantages and disadvantages, and the choice of which one to use depends on a variety of factors, such as the particle size distribution of the metal powder, the desired degree of classification, and the production volume.
Dynamic air classifiers are the most commonly used type of air classifier for metal powder classification. They use a rotating rotor to create a high-speed air stream that carries the particles through the classification chamber. The rotor can be adjusted to control the speed and direction of the air stream, which allows for precise control of the classification process. Dynamic air classifiers are very efficient and can achieve a high degree of precision, but they are also relatively expensive and require more maintenance than other types of air classifiers.
Static air classifiers, on the other hand, use a stationary baffle or screen to separate the particles based on their size and density. They are simpler and less expensive than dynamic air classifiers, but they are also less efficient and less precise. Static air classifiers are typically used for applications where a lower degree of classification is required, or where the production volume is relatively small.
Cyclone separators are another type of air classifier that can be used for metal powder classification. They use a centrifugal force to separate the particles based on their size and density. Cyclone separators are very efficient and can handle large volumes of metal powder, but they are also less precise than dynamic air classifiers and static air classifiers. Cyclone separators are typically used for applications where a rough separation of the particles is required, or where the production volume is very large.
